...RED FLAG WARNING REMAINS IN EFFECT FROM NOON TO 7 PM MDT
WEDNESDAY FOR NORTH PARK AND MIDDLE PARK...
...RED FLAG WARNING WILL EXPIRE AT 7 PM MDT THIS EVENING FOR
NORTH PARK AND MIDDLE PARK...

* AFFECTED AREA...Fire Weather Zones 211 and 213.

* TIMING...From noon to 7 PM MDT Wednesday.

* WINDS...West 10 to 20 mph with gusts up to 35 mph.

* RELATIVE HUMIDITY...As low as 8 percent.

* IMPACTS...Conditions will be favorable for rapid fire spread. 
  Avoid outdoor burning and any activity that may produce a 
  spark and start a wildfire.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

A Red Flag Warning means that critical fire weather conditions
are either occurring now....or will shortly. A combination of
strong winds...low relative humidity...and warm temperatures can
contribute to extreme fire behavior.
